Goldman Sachs Research summarizes its latest projections for the Fed and ECB rates.
"In the US, we expect real GDP growth of 2.1% on a Q4/Q4 basis in 2026, reflecting subdued consumer spending growth but a boost from the Al boom via higher equity wealth as well as strong capex. We expect the unemployment rate to end 2026 at 4.4%...We expect the Fed to leave the policy rate unchanged at 3.5-3.75% for the rest of 2026," GS nots.
"In the Euro area, we expect real GDP growth of 0.8% on a Q4/Q4 basis in 2026, reflecting resilient activity data but ongoing headwinds from elevated energy prices as well as subdued consumer confidence...We expect the ECB to deliver one more 25bp hike in September to a peak policy rate of 2.5%, although the risks are skewed toward further tightening," GS adds.
